We are a group of volunteers committed to making our community a better place to live, one bag of trash at a time.

Our Mission

To make our Metropolitan area the cleanest, most litter-free and safest in Colorado.                

We are a tax-exempt 501(c)(3) nonprofit passionate about making Colorado Springs litter-free. Our goal is to solicit and organize volunteers to regularly pick up litter all around the Pikes Peak Region. We will also advocate to local governments, residential and private property owners, on how to better control our litter, particularly in areas that have repeated problems. 

Our Work So Far...

logo-background.png
  • 5,100 bags of trash collected
     

  • 111,580 lbs off our streets, trails, and waterways
     

  • 1,860 needles disposed safely
     

  • 3,680 volunteer hours

                      *from October 2023 to June 2026
